FedEx is a multinational delivery service

FedEx is a global delivery service that offers a variety of services and rates. Their services include packages, freight, expedited and special care, and ground shipping. They also provide specialty services for perishable, hazardous, and dangerous goods. In addition, their Trade Networks division provides inbound and outbound services to all major international markets.

It offers spotted trailer pickup

FedEx offers spotted trailer pickup and delivery services for businesses in certain locations. This service is ideal for businesses that ship hundreds of packages per day. The company can pick up your packages from your place of business on Saturday or Sunday, and deliver them to your customers the following day. To be eligible for this service, your business must ship at least 250 packages per day, be serviced by a FedEx Ground hub, and have spotted trailer pickup available.

The service is offered by FedEx at select locations nationwide, including its hubs in Chicago, Atlanta, Dallas, Houston, and Los Angeles. This pickup option is available for large businesses that ship 250 or more packages per day. However, it is only for companies that can accommodate this option. To receive this service, your business must have a spotted trailer, which is a trailer that’s left at the shipping facility to stage shipments until they’re ready for pickup.
